version 4.3 S8 -------------- -CHANGED: Changed web security from DIGEST to BASIC access for IE7 compatibility. Now, you can use IE7 to access secured viewON pages. version 4.3 S7 -------------- -CHANGED: German translation update version 4.3 S6 -------------- -FIXED: QWave IO Server -FIXED: eWON in Subject of callback email. version 4.3 S5 -------------- - FIXED: eWON performance issue with the QWave IO server when no configuration is defined for the IO server. - FIXED: Error generated when the QWave IO server has not configuration. Instead default values are loaded. This error is typically generated after a config reset. version 4.3 S4 -------------- - ADDED: New IO server for QWave devices - FIXED: DF1 IOserver blocked due to unexpected message received from the PLC (NACK) - FIXED: DF1 IO server I:x/y tag syntax not allowed version 4.3 S3 -------------- - FIXED: IO server FINS was not leaving slow poll mode - CHANGED: Transparent forwarding now forwards all ports up to 10000 (instead of 8000) - FIXED: When no-ip username or password contained special characters (#, $, %, &, +, , /, :, ...) the update was not executed although the eWON reported the operation as successful. - ADDED-FIXED: The basic command OPEN did support the open "tcp:..." command, but did not support the open "udp:.." command. This is fixed and the open "udp:..." command can now be used to transmit UDP data. - FIXED: it was not possible to do an IOSEND request to an ModbusTCP device for user's requests. version 4.3 S2 -------------- - FIXED: when a PPP server reported an error during a connection, the next successful connection could also be reported as failed. version 4.3 S1 -------------- - FIXED: when a modbus request was sent through the gateway (TCP to Serial), and the slave returned a modbus error, the modbus error was not returned to the caller through gateway, but modbus error 0x0B ("gateway target failed to respond") was returned instead - FIXED: AS-5511 IO server: only DB1 could be read. Trying to access other DB generated a "30117 as511-Invalid block info frame received" error in the event file. version 4.3 S0 -------------- - ADDED: Ethernet/IP protocol: Allen Bradley - ADDED: BOOTP IP address allocation: including RFC-1048 - ADDED: duplicate IP detection (boot sequence is 3 secs longuer because of that) - ADDED: MODBUS: identification request is now supported (req 43/14 from modbus specification) - CHANGED: MODBUS: eWON can now be configured at address 255. - FIXED: Application watchdog was disabled since 4.0, eWON could freeze without automatic reboot. - FIXED: NAT: is some special cases during PPP connection eWON could freeze because of a NAT problem. - CHANGED: Add possibility to return text in viewON script values. version 4.2 S2 -------------- - ADDED: Support for GERMAN firmware version - ADDED: Support for US GSM version 4.2 S1 -------------- - ADDED: inf ComCfg PPPAnswRing: Number of reings before the eWON answers PPPSrvDialInWD: Maximum number of hours the eWON can wait before a successfull incoming call occures, reset otherwise. - ADDED: Modbus advanced paramter MbsGwPrio: if 1 means modbus gateway request have priority over internal eWON Modbus requests. - FIXED: eWON was crashing when accessing elements of the ACTL MIB version 4.2 S0 -------------- - ADDED: S5/AS511 IO Server - ADDED: OMRON FINS TCP-UDP-HostLink IO Server & Gateway version 4.1 S5 -------------- - FIXED: DO1 was stucked to ON position on eWON 500,2001, 4001 version 4.1 S3-S4 ----------------- - ADDED: viewON Support - CHANGED: When CI counters reach 1000000 the wrap through 0. - FIXED: When the eWON boots and DI1 is set to 1 the eWON sometimes reports an initial value of 0. - ADDED: Port 44818 in transparent forwarding in order to allow EthernetIP transparent forwarding. - ADDED: support for ISDN embedded modem - FIXED: RTRIM basic command executed on a 1 char string returned an empty string. - ADDED: Authenticated SMTP - ADDED: Leased Line Modem support version 4.1 S2 -------------- - CHANGED: When the ethernet gateway is changed, the new value is applied immediately. It is not necessary to reboot the eWON. - FIXED: if FastSrv mode (Publish as Modbus TCP) is used and a tag's Modbus TCP address was changed or the tag "publish as TCP" attribute was changed, the old TCP register address was still used. - FIXED: EWON IO server was not registered on all eWON types except 1002 and 4002 - FIXED: When no dial server were defined in the Dialup configuration, the eWON could dial the last user caled back in a previous callback operation. - FIXED: Half/Full duplex ethernet: on 10MB links, the communication delay could sometimes be observed - ADDED (Beta): support for leased line modem - FIXED (internal use): When the UDP reset command is issued in broadcast, all eWON reset because the command did not test the serial number. - CHANGED: When the eWON IP address is edited, the eWON continues to reports its actual IP address until it is rebooted. =============>> Version 4.1 version 4.0 S8 -------------- * FIXED: It was not possible to edit a user with a basic program or with a config.txt file transfert. The eWON always returned an error saying "User already exists" * FIXED: if FastSrv mode (Publish as Modbus TCP) is used and a tag's Modbus TCP address was changed or the tag "publish as TCP" attribute was changed, the old TCP register address was still used. * FIXED: When no dial server were defined in the Dialup configuration, the eWON could dial the last user caled back in a previous callback operation. * FIXED (internal use): When the UDP reset command is issued in broadcast, all eWON reset because the command did not test the serial number. * CHANGED: When the eWON IP address is edited, the eWON continues to reports its actual IP address until it is rebooted. version 4.0 S7 -------------- * IMPORTANT: FIXED: Since revision 4.0 S5, the last topic of MODBUS IO server was not polled any more. This bug was introduced with the IOSEND IORCV function for MODBUS. * FIXED: When a binary read is performed in basic in a file. If a first read occures with a length shorter than 2000, followed by another bigger than the first one, the eWON me generate an illegal memory access. Example: Open "file:/usr/test.bin" For Binary Input As 1 A$ = Get 1, 10 A$ = Get 1, 3000 The second get will generate an error. version 4.0 S6 -------------- * CHANGED: Maxium number of basic files was increased to 16. * FIXED: CRITICAL: dialout fails when doing a DNS resolution (example: sending mail to an smtp server). This problem was introduced with the DNS cache feature in rev 4.0 S5. * FIXED: when an IOSEND generates a Warning the result in IORCV did not report a problem, now errors and warningS are reported as #ERR * NEW: eWONConf protocol has been updated, the eWON on another subnet should now be visible when using the scan feature. version 4.0 S5 -------------- * CHANGED: Maximum number of tags per IO server (modbus, xway, netmpi, df1) has been increased from 300 to 500 * FIXED: GETFTP basic command did not work for files bigger than 2000 bytes * FIXED: Modbus: when 2 registers of different types (float and word for example) are distant from less than "MaxDeltaRegX" (defaults to 10), then the type of the last register of the acquired list is used for tag interpretation. Example: Register 1 read as Integer, Register 9 read as Float, then the last register read is a float (register 9) and so Register 1 will also be interpreted as Float. This is now corrected. * IOSEND and IORCV basic command can now be applied to MODBUS and MODBUS TCP. How to use: -The address specified must be the SlaveAddress or SlaveAddress,IpAddress (actually the adress syntax is exactly the same as for the Modbus Topic). -The request must content the modbus frame EXCLUDING the slave address (first byte) and the CRC16 (last 2 bytes in Modbus RTU). -The response will follow the same rule (no slave address and nor CRC) version 4.0 S4 -------------- * Some reference to eWON in OEM integration * Fixed: eWON checked advanced modem info even when no modem detected. * Fixed: When all files (historical data, historical alarms and events) are full, the eWON stops recording. This problem does not happen if ALL files are not full. Rev 4.0 S3 ---------- * Fixed: When a socket connection failed with the Basic command OPEN "tcp:..." the socket was not released and after about 50 errors the eWON restarted. * Fixed: RS422 4 wires communication did not work. RS422 4 wires is selected by setting the dip switch to RS485 and selecting "Full Duplex No HW Handshaking". If You select HW Handshaking, te configuration will fail. Rev 4.0 S2 -------------- * Fixed: RTRIM basic command removed the last char of the string which is not a space (example: a$="abcd ", RTRIM(a$) is "abc") * Fixed: When all incremental files of file system get filled (Irc, events and alarm) the system could not add more records and errors with code 929 could be logged in in the events file. The system must not be reformatted after upgrade to rev 4.0S2 * Fixed: in case of malformed Basic program the Web site could be locked when changing from STOP to RUN in the script control windows. * Fixed: A have ethernet traffic could lead to the eWON losing packets. This problem has been detecting when user defined web paged are accessed and the user switches very quickly from one page to the other. * Fixed: In some case, the Web site access could be blocked. This typically occures when bursts of requests are sent to the web site for accessing user's web page. Rev 4.0 S1 ---------- * Fixed: When storage configuration was changed, and the eWON was rebooted, it was necessary to update the COM Cfg at least once after reboot. Otherwise the eWON was completely reformated after every reboot until the COM cfg was saved. * Fixed: if an OPEN for a TCP or UDP file is requested in Basic, but the file is closed before socket is actually opened, the socket may stay opened indefinitely resulting in a possible socket leak. * Fixed: In an eWON with no modem, a warning message was is reported in the events file saying that "the modem type has been forced". When ModeExpType and ModFrcType in the comcfg.txt file are both 0 (defaut when no modem is installed in the eWON), the message is not generated. Rev 4.0 S0 ---------- First 4.0 official release